(2) External output
• A twisted pair cable (22AWG) should be used. Maximum length of cable is 25m.
• Use an external input and output cable with appropriate external dimension, depending
on the number of cables to be installed.
• Output voltage: Hi DC12V±2V, Lo 0V.
• Permissible current: 50mA

7. FIELD SETTING

There are 3 methods for address setting by FIELD SETTING as follows.
Set by either of the methods.
Each setting method is described (1) to (3) below.
(1) IU AD, REF AD SW settings: This section (7.1. Setting the address)
(2) Remote controller settings:
(3) Automatic address settings: Refer to the outdoor unit manual for detailed setting
Be sure to turn OFF the power before performing the field setting.
Do not operate any switches other than prescribed, as it can cause the unit to operate
improperly or malfunction.
Use an insulated screwdriver to set the DIP switches.

(1) Indoor unit address
Rotary switch (IU AD ×1)...Factory setting "0"
Rotary switch (IU AD ×10)...Factory setting "0"
When connecting multiple indoor units to 1 refrigerant system, set the address at IU AD SW
as shown in the Table A.
(2) Refrigerant circuit address
Rotary switch (REF AD ×1)...Factory setting "0"
Rotary switch (REF AD ×10)...Factory setting "0"
CNB
In the case of multiple refrigerant systems, set REF AD SW as shown in the Table A for
01
each refrigerant system.
Set to the same refrigerant circuit address as the outdoor unit.
